ext-lang-sk.js 5.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156
  1. /**
  2. * List compiled by mystix on the extjs.com forums.
  3. * Thank you Mystix!
  4. * Slovak Translation by Michal Thomka
  5. * 14 April 2007
  6. */
  7. Ext.onReady(function() {
  8. var cm = Ext.ClassManager,
  9. exists = Ext.Function.bind(cm.get, cm);
  10. if (Ext.Updater) {
  11. Ext.Updater.defaults.indicatorText = '<div class="loading-indicator">Nahrávam...</div>';
  12. }
  13. Ext.define("Ext.locale.sk.view.View", {
  14. override: "Ext.view.View",
  15. emptyText: ""
  16. });
  17. Ext.define("Ext.locale.sk.grid.Panel", {
  18. override: "Ext.grid.Panel",
  19. ddText: "{0} označených riadkov"
  20. });
  21. Ext.define("Ext.locale.sk.TabPanelItem", {
  22. override: "Ext.TabPanelItem",
  23. closeText: "Zavrieť túto záložku"
  24. });
  25. Ext.define("Ext.locale.sk.form.field.Base", {
  26. override: "Ext.form.field.Base",
  27. invalidText: "Hodnota v tomto poli je nesprávna"
  28. });
  29. // changing the msg text below will affect the LoadMask
  30. Ext.define("Ext.locale.sk.view.AbstractView", {
  31. override: "Ext.view.AbstractView",
  32. msg: "Nahrávam..."
  33. });
  34. if (Ext.Date) {
  35. Ext.Date.monthNames = ["Január", "Február", "Marec", "Apríl", "Máj", "Jún", "Júl", "August", "September", "Október", "November", "December"];
  36. Ext.Date.dayNames = ["Nedeľa", "Pondelok", "Utorok", "Streda", "Štvrtok", "Piatok", "Sobota"];
  37. }
  38. if (Ext.MessageBox) {
  39. Ext.MessageBox.buttonText = {
  40. ok: "OK",
  41. cancel: "Zrušiť",
  42. yes: "Áno",
  43. no: "Nie"
  44. };
  45. }
  46. if (exists('Ext.util.Format')) {
  47. Ext.apply(Ext.util.Format, {
  48. thousandSeparator: '.',
  49. decimalSeparator: ',',
  50. currencySign: '\u20ac',
  51. // Slovakian Euro
  52. dateFormat: 'd.m.Y'
  53. });
  54. }
  55. Ext.define("Ext.locale.sk.picker.Date", {
  56. override: "Ext.picker.Date",
  57. todayText: "Dnes",
  58. minText: "Tento dátum je menší ako minimálny možný dátum",
  59. maxText: "Tento dátum je väčší ako maximálny možný dátum",
  60. disabledDaysText: "",
  61. disabledDatesText: "",
  62. monthNames: Ext.Date.monthNames,
  63. dayNames: Ext.Date.dayNames,
  64. nextText: 'Ďalší Mesiac (Control+Doprava)',
  65. prevText: 'Predch. Mesiac (Control+Doľava)',
  66. monthYearText: 'Vyberte Mesiac (Control+Hore/Dole pre posun rokov)',
  67. todayTip: "{0} (Medzerník)",
  68. format: "d.m.Y"
  69. });
  70. Ext.define("Ext.locale.sk.toolbar.Paging", {
  71. override: "Ext.PagingToolbar",
  72. beforePageText: "Strana",
  73. afterPageText: "z {0}",
  74. firstText: "Prvá Strana",
  75. prevText: "Predch. Strana",
  76. nextText: "Ďalšia Strana",
  77. lastText: "Posledná strana",
  78. refreshText: "Obnoviť",
  79. displayMsg: "Zobrazujem {0} - {1} z {2}",
  80. emptyMsg: 'Žiadne dáta'
  81. });
  82. Ext.define("Ext.locale.sk.form.field.Text", {
  83. override: "Ext.form.field.Text",
  84. minLengthText: "Minimálna dĺžka pre toto pole je {0}",
  85. maxLengthText: "Maximálna dĺžka pre toto pole je {0}",
  86. blankText: "Toto pole je povinné",
  87. regexText: "",
  88. emptyText: null
  89. });
  90. Ext.define("Ext.locale.sk.form.field.Number", {
  91. override: "Ext.form.field.Number",
  92. minText: "Minimálna hodnota pre toto pole je {0}",
  93. maxText: "Maximálna hodnota pre toto pole je {0}",
  94. nanText: "{0} je nesprávne číslo"
  95. });
  96. Ext.define("Ext.locale.sk.form.field.Date", {
  97. override: "Ext.form.field.Date",
  98. disabledDaysText: "Zablokované",
  99. disabledDatesText: "Zablokované",
  100. minText: "Dátum v tomto poli musí byť až po {0}",
  101. maxText: "Dátum v tomto poli musí byť pred {0}",
  102. invalidText: "{0} nie je správny dátum - musí byť vo formáte {1}",
  103. format: "d.m.Y"
  104. });
  105. Ext.define("Ext.locale.sk.form.field.ComboBox", {
  106. override: "Ext.form.field.ComboBox",
  107. valueNotFoundText: undefined
  108. }, function() {
  109. Ext.apply(Ext.form.field.ComboBox.prototype.defaultListConfig, {
  110. loadingText: "Nahrávam..."
  111. });
  112. });
  113. if (exists('Ext.form.field.VTypes')) {
  114. Ext.apply(Ext.form.field.VTypes, {
  115. emailText: 'Toto pole musí byť e-mailová adresa vo formáte "user@example.com"',
  116. urlText: 'Toto pole musí byť URL vo formáte "http:/' + '/www.example.com"',
  117. alphaText: 'Toto pole može obsahovať iba písmená a znak _',
  118. alphanumText: 'Toto pole može obsahovať iba písmená, čísla a znak _'
  119. });
  120. }
  121. Ext.define("Ext.locale.sk.grid.header.Container", {
  122. override: "Ext.grid.header.Container",
  123. sortAscText: "Zoradiť vzostupne",
  124. sortDescText: "Zoradiť zostupne",
  125. lockText: "Zamknúť stľpec",
  126. unlockText: "Odomknúť stľpec",
  127. columnsText: "Stľpce"
  128. });
  129. Ext.define("Ext.locale.sk.grid.PropertyColumnModel", {
  130. override: "Ext.grid.PropertyColumnModel",
  131. nameText: "Názov",
  132. valueText: "Hodnota",
  133. dateFormat: "d.m.Y"
  134. });
  135. });